What are the typical storage unit sizes available in Pottersville, NY, and what can they hold?
In Pottersville, storage facilities commonly offer units ranging from small 5x5 lockers (ideal for boxes or seasonal items) to large 10x30 spaces (comparable to a two-car garage). A 10x10 unit is popular for furniture from a one-bedroom apartment, while a 10x15 can accommodate a two-bedroom home's contents. It's best to consult with local facilities, as inventory varies, and they can provide tailored recommendations based on your items.
Do storage facilities in Pottersville, NY, offer climate-controlled units, and are they necessary here?
Yes, many storage facilities in Pottersville offer climate-controlled units, which are highly recommended due to the region's climate with cold winters and humid summers. These units maintain stable temperature and humidity levels, protecting sensitive items like wooden furniture, electronics, documents, and antiques from warping, mold, or corrosion. While they may cost slightly more, the protection is valuable for long-term storage in this area.

Are there flexible rental agreements or month-to-month options for storage units in Pottersville, NY?
Most storage facilities in Pottersville offer flexible, month-to-month rental agreements, allowing you to rent without a long-term commitment. Some may provide discounts for longer-term leases, but short-term options are widely available to accommodate changing needs. Always review the contract details, including notice periods for moving out, to avoid any unexpected fees or complications.
What items are prohibited in storage units in Pottersville, NY, and are there any local regulations to consider?
Prohibited items typically include hazardous materials (e.g., chemicals, gasoline), perishables, plants, animals, and illegal goods. In Pottersville, facilities may also advise against storing highly valuable items like jewelry or cash unless insured. Check with the specific facility for their rules, as local regulations and facility policies ensure safety and compliance in this Adirondack region community.
